- Update to 3.2.2
* Added support for `CCACHE_COMPILERCHECK=string:<value>`. This is a faster alternative to `CCACHE_COMPILERCHECK=<command>` if the command's output can be precalculated by the build system. * Add support for caching code coverage results (compiling for gcov). * Fixed bug which could result in false cache hits when source code contains `'"'` followed by `" /*"` or `" //"` (with variations). * Made hash of cached result created with and without `CCACHE_CPP2` different. This makes it possible to rebuild with `CCACHE_CPP2` set without having to clear the cache to get new results. * Don't try to reset a non-existing stats file.
